Unlike the standard North American windows, European UPVC windows are adjustable. The windows can be moved laterally and vertically in under a minute with an Allen key or Torx T15. This is not recommended for black windows, as the black pigment could be a plasticizer that can cause deterioration of UPVC.

You can upgrade your uPVC window to a double-glazed one, which will provide extra insulation. This kind of window is made up of two panes of glass separated by a spacer. They are sometimes filled with Krypton gas or argon to decrease heat loss. UPVC is an excellent choice for homes in cold climates. They can also save you money on heating costs.

Replacement hinges

The hinges of uPVC windows are constantly under strain as they open and close the window. It is essential to grease them. This will make them last longer and reduce the frequency of repair work. This can be accomplished by using a silicone spray on a regular basis. Also, try not to shut doors heavily and always use the handles to shut them. This will prevent hinges from getting loose and causing damage.
